Shipwreck - Ben Asdale

On the 30th December 1979 the freezer trawler 'Ben Asdale' was loading fish into the hold
of the Russian factory ship 'Antartica' anchored in Falmouth Bay.
Moving away in gale force conditions the stern rope fouled the rudder , the bow rope parted and an anchor failed .
The Ben Asdale drifted and struck the rocks off Maenporth , 11 people were saved ,
3 men (two Britons and a Russian) were drowned.
